RBC Insurance provides travel, life, health, home, auto, wealth and insurance products and solutions. The company is seeking winter co-op Business and Data Analysts to support change initiatives, process improvements, data-driven solutions, compliance activities, and business user needs across multiple teams.

Responsibilities

  • Work within a dynamic environment where you are encouraged to aid in process improvement and work with autonomy
  • Develop and Review processes and procedures
  • Support and assist with new and renewal licensing applications
  • Create and maintain all client and licensing records in applicable systems
  • Collaborate and support the Channel Design and Initiative Delivery team on projects impacting the group distribution channel
  • Review and clean up data within salesforce platform to improve platform efficiency
  • Performing data classification review and updates for Insurance's applications/systems
  • Gain hands-on exposure to the processes involved in transitioning products from development to production, including release planning, UAT (User Acceptance Testing), and post-production validation
  • Design and implement data-driven solutions to support the CIO office's strategic initiatives
  • Ensuring alignment with the Enterprise data classification as outlined in the Enterprise Data Security Standards
  • You will actively participate in the development and/or monitoring of controls to support compliance requirements and risks identified
  • Developing product or service knowledge and competence in tools and business processes used in the department
  • Participate in collecting, reviewing, analyzing, and evaluating business user needs
  • Documenting processes or upgrading existing procedure manuals
  • Developing product or service knowledge and competence in tools and business processes used in the department
  • Collaborate with internal teams, including IT, operations, and product development, to ensure timely resolution of issues and continuous improvement of applications

Qualification

Required

  • Currently pursuing a degree in Mathematics, Finance, Data Science, Computer Science
  • Knowledge in Building, Documenting and Assessing Processes
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office (PowerPoint & Excel)
  • Excellent organizational, multi-tasking and time management skills
  • Strong Teamwork and Collaboration Skills
  • Analytical Thinking and strong data literacy
  • Ability to think critically and “outside the box”
  • To be eligible for these student positions, you must either:
  • Be returning to school after the work term end-date; or
  • If you are not returning to school (i.e. are graduating immediately after the work term), you must require the full work term as a mandatory component to graduate successfully

Preferred

  • Experience with End User Reporting Tools (ex. Tableau) and with CRM Tools (ex. Salesforce)
  • Experience using issue-tracking and ticketing tools such as Jira and ServiceNow
  • Actuarial Knowledge and Insurance industry knowledge
  • Knowledge of factors affecting Claims and Insurance Policies
  • Experience with regulatory data standards
  • Familiar with investment asset management tools, such as Bloomberg
  • Familiar with SQL and Power BI
